If it is Monti, how do I give it the best shot at survival since my tank is only 3 months old? I do bi weekly water changes and I'm pretty on top(obsessive) of my parameters.
610644930.jpg
 
Nice freebie! It definitely looks like a monti. I’d say it’s probably an encrusting monti but it’s hard to say for sure. They’re pretty tough and adaptable corals. It should adjust to your light - I think you have the Red Sea LED, right? That should be enough light. Youll want to treat them like any other sps and eventually think about monitoring the “big three” and test for calcium, alkalinity and magnesium. My .02 would be to put it on a monti island. They’re fun and grow fast but be warned that you can always have too much of a good thing. They’ll cover whatever they’re on before you know it :p
